Most toy brands new to Vietnam or Indonesia budget for pre-shipment inspection and stop there. By the time that inspection happens, 80% or more of the order is already packed, and any defect traced back to a tooling or process problem is now baked into thousands of units. First Article Inspection (FAI) is the check that happens before that point: a structured, documented verification of the first units off production tooling, run against the full spec before mass production is allowed to continue. For OEM toy programs moving into Vietnam or Indonesia for the first time, it is the single highest-leverage QC step most brands skip.
This guide covers what FAI is, how it differs from pre-shipment inspection, who should run it, what a strong FAI report contains, and the failure points we see most often with brands new to manufacturing in these two countries.
What Is First Article Inspection?
First Article Inspection is a one-time, comprehensive verification of an early production sample, checked against every dimension, material spec, and safety requirement in the approved technical package, not just a representative sample of a finished batch. The purpose is to confirm that the production tooling, materials, and process, not just the design, can reliably produce a conforming part before the factory is cleared to run the rest of the order.
FAI typically happens on the first 1 to 5 units produced using actual production tooling and materials, and is repeated whenever there is a significant engineering change, new tooling, a change in production line or factory, or a long gap since the last production run.
For toy programs specifically, FAI sits between design sign-off and mass production. It answers a narrower question than a pre-production sample review: not “does this look right,” but “can this exact tooling and process, running at production settings, consistently produce a compliant, safe toy.”
FAI vs. Pre-Shipment Inspection: What’s the Difference

These two are the most commonly confused QC checkpoints, and mixing them up is itself a common failure point.
First Article Inspection (FAI)
- Timing: Before mass production begins, on the first units off production tooling
- Sample size: Typically 1 to 5 units, occasionally a small random sample from the first run
- Depth: Every dimension, material certificate, and functional/safety requirement in the tech pack
- Purpose: Confirms the process and tooling can produce a conforming part
- Consequence of failure: Production is paused or re-tooled before volume is committed
Pre-Shipment Inspection (PSI)
- Timing: When the order is at least 80% complete and packed
- Sample size: AQL-based statistical sample per ISO 2859-1 (e.g., General Inspection Level II)
- Depth: Representative check against key specs, workmanship, and packaging across the full batch
- Purpose: Confirms the finished batch is complete, consistent, and shippable
- Consequence of failure: Shipment is held, sorted, or reworked
The distinction matters because the two inspections serve entirely different purposes at different production stages, and confusing them creates real supply chain risk. A clean PSI does not mean your tooling was ever verified against spec; it only means the batch that exists is consistent. If a dimensional or material problem was baked in at the tooling stage, PSI sampling can miss it entirely if the defect is uniform across the whole run, since AQL sampling is built to catch variation, not a systemic error repeated identically in every unit.
Why FAI Matters More for First Programs in Vietnam and Indonesia
Vietnam and Indonesia are earlier-stage toy manufacturing bases than China’s. That is not a knock on quality, but it does change where risk concentrates for a brand’s first one or two production runs.
Factory quality is less standardized
The gap between a country’s best and average toy factories is wider than in China’s more mature ecosystem, which means supplier selection and process verification carry more weight here than they would with an established China vendor.
Material substitution happens more often, usually not maliciously
Factories facing a supply gap on a specific resin grade, wood species, or fabric weight will sometimes substitute a “close enough” alternative without flagging it, especially on a first order before a relationship is established.
A possible language barrier
English-language technical communication is thinner at the factory floor level, so a tolerance or finish spec that seems obvious to your engineering team may be interpreted differently on the production line.
OEM brands carry the compliance burden
Because Play Trail’s client base is primarily OEM rather than ODM, the brand, not the factory, owns the design intent. FAI is the checkpoint that confirms the factory actually built what the brand specified, not the factory’s best guess at it.
None of this means Vietnam or Indonesia are riskier places to manufacture toys. It means the checkpoints that catch process and interpretation errors before they scale matter more on a first program, and FAI is the cheapest of those checkpoints relative to what it prevents.

What a Good FAI Covers for Toys

A toy-specific FAI should verify four categories, not just visual appearance:
1. Dimensional and mechanical conformance
- Full dimensional check against the engineering drawing or 3D CAD, not just critical dimensions
- Fit and assembly checks for multi-part toys (snap-fits, joints, moving parts)
- Function testing appropriate to the product: wheels roll, hinges articulate, sound modules fire, batteries seat correctly
2. Material and BOM verification
- Material certificates matched against the approved bill of materials (resin grade, wood species, fabric composition, paint/coating type)
- Color match against approved Pantone or physical standard, not a verbal description
- Confirmation that no substitute material, adhesive, or hardware has entered the build without sign-off
3. Safety and compliance testing appropriate to target market
- Small parts and choking hazard checks (cylinder testing for products intended for under-3s)
- Sharp point/edge testing, and pull/torque testing on any detachable or decorative component
- Chemical testing relevant to the product category: lead and phthalates for painted or PVC components, per ASTM F963, EN 71, or CPSIA depending on destination market
- Age grading and warning label accuracy against the actual play pattern of the product, not just the marketing copy
4. Packaging and labeling accuracy
- Country-of-origin marking, tracking labels, and required warning statements
- Barcode and SKU accuracy against the confirmed product master
- Packaging structural check if the product ships loose in a colorbox or blister pack

Who Should Conduct FAI: In-House vs. Third-Party
In-house (factory-conducted) FAI
Some established factories run a disciplined internal FAI process and document it well. This can work for a second or third order with a vendor you already trust, where the tooling and materials are unchanged from a prior compliant run. The risk is obvious: the factory is grading its own homework, and quality system rigor varies widely between Vietnamese and Indonesian factories in a way it does not between established China vendors.
Third-party FAI
For a first program with a new factory in Vietnam or Indonesia, third-party FAI is the more defensible choice, and it is the one we recommend to every OEM client at this stage. The three most commonly used firms in the region:
- Bureau Veritas — a global TIC firm employing more than 82,000 people across 140-plus countries, with broad experience across toys, apparel, electronics, and furniture inspection.
- Intertek — operates over 1,000 laboratories and offices in more than 100 countries, and is a well-established name in government-mandated conformity programs as well as retail-facing toy testing.
- SGS — the largest TIC company globally by headcount, with roughly 96,000 employees and 2,700 offices worldwide; SGS has operated in Vietnam since 1989 and now runs branches in Ho Chi Minh City, Haiphong, Cam Pha, Can Tho, and Hanoi.
QIMA is also widely used for toy FAI and PSI work in the region and is worth naming alongside the “big three”: its Vietnam lab is ISO 17025 accredited and CPSC-approved for testing across softlines, hardlines, apparel, and toys, and the firm commits to having inspectors on-site at a Vietnamese factory within 48 hours of booking.
Typical inspection pricing across these providers runs from roughly $309 per man-day for Vietnam and neighboring Zone A countries, rising to around $409 per man-day for Zone B markets, with enterprise-tier firms like Intertek and SGS often running $280 to $400-plus per man-day depending on scope. FAI typically runs a fuller day or more than a standard PSI given the depth of dimensional and material checks involved.
What to look for regardless of provider: ISO/IEC 17020 accreditation for the inspection body, toy-specific inspector training (not a generalist consumer-goods inspector), and a sample report showing defect classification (critical/major/minor) before you book.

What Does a Good FAI Report Contain?

A complete FAI report should function as a standalone reference document that both the brand and factory can point back to for the life of the program. At minimum, it should include:
- Product and order identification: SKU, PO number, factory name, inspection date, and inspector credentials
- Dimensional results: every measured dimension against drawing tolerance, not a “pass/fail” summary alone
- Material verification: certificates reviewed, material substitutions flagged if found
- Functional test results: documented pass/fail against each function listed in the spec
- Safety and chemical test results: lab test summaries or references, with the applicable standard cited (ASTM F963, EN 71, CPSIA)
- Photographic documentation: overall product, close-ups of any defects found, packaging and labeling
- Defect log: classified by critical/major/minor, with photos tied to each entry
- Disposition recommendation: approved to proceed, approved with corrective action, or rejected pending re-inspection
If a report you receive is missing defect classification, doesn’t cite the standard used for safety testing, or gives you a single pass/fail line with no supporting data, it isn’t a usable FAI report regardless of which firm issued it.
When FAI Goes Wrong: Common Failure Points for Brands New to Vietnam or Indonesia
These are the patterns we see most often on first-time programs in the region:
Skipping FAI entirely and relying only on PSI
By the time PSI happens, the tooling decision is already locked in across the full order. If FAI would have caught a dimensional or material problem, PSI usually just confirms the same problem exists at scale.
Treating a pre-production sample as the FAI
A hand-finished pre-production sample, often built with more care and attention than production tooling will replicate, is not the same as a first article pulled from actual production tooling and process. Approving based on the sample and skipping verification once production tooling is running is one of the most common gaps we see.
Vague technical drawings that leave room for interpretation
When a tolerance, finish, or material spec is described in words rather than a reference standard (a Pantone code instead of “bright blue,” a named resin grade instead of “durable plastic”), the factory fills the gap with its own judgment, and that judgment surfaces for the first time at FAI, not before.
Material substitution between sampling and first production run
A factory that swapped a resin supplier, fabric blend, or hardware grade for cost or availability reasons, without flagging it, is a recurring finding in FAI material checks, particularly on wood and plastic components in Vietnam.
Confusing in-house FAI sign-off with independent verification
A factory approving its own first article is not equivalent to third-party verification, especially with a factory the brand has no order history with.
Safety testing treated as a pre-shipment checkbox instead of an FAI requirement
Chemical and mechanical safety testing done for the first time at PSI, rather than at FAI, means a lead, phthalate, or small-parts failure is discovered only after the full batch is built.
No documented disposition or corrective action process
An FAI that flags issues but has no clear record of what corrective action the factory took, and no re-verification of the fix, leaves the brand exposed to the same problem resurfacing in mass production.
OEM brands assuming ODM-level factory oversight
Because Play Trail’s client base is largely OEM rather than ODM, the brand carries more of the design-intent verification burden. Some first-time brands new to the region assume the factory will flag deviations proactively; in practice, that oversight has to be built into the FAI process explicitly, since the factory did not originate the design.

How to Run an FAI for Your Toy Program: Step by Step

- Finalize and lock the technical package before tooling starts: dimensional drawings, BOM with named material grades, color standards, and the applicable safety standards for your target market(s).
- Confirm FAI is a contractual milestone with the factory, tied to payment terms, not an optional step the factory can skip under schedule pressure.
- Select your inspection method. For a first program with a new Vietnam or Indonesia factory, book third-party FAI. For a repeat program with an established, trusted vendor, factory-conducted FAI with periodic third-party spot checks can be reasonable.
- Schedule FAI on actual production tooling, not a hand-built pre-production sample, once the factory confirms it can run the first units at production settings.
- Review the FAI report against your tech pack line by line, not just the summary disposition.
- Document any corrective action required, and require re-verification of the fix before authorizing mass production to proceed.
- Carry the approved FAI report and sample forward as the reference standard for that SKU’s PSI and any future re-orders.

Checklist: First Article Inspection for Toy Programs
Before FAI
☐ Technical drawings finalized and signed off
☐ BOM specifies named material grades, not generic descriptions
☐ Color standard set with Pantone/RAL reference or physical swatch
☐ Applicable safety standards identified for each target market (ASTM F963, EN 71, CPSIA, etc.)
☐ FAI written into the factory agreement as a milestone tied to payment
During FAI
☐ Sample pulled from actual production tooling, not a hand-built pre-production unit
☐ Full dimensional check against drawing tolerances
☐ Material certificates checked against approved BOM
☐ Function/assembly testing completed for every moving or interactive component
☐ Small parts, sharp point, and pull/torque testing completed as applicable
☐ Chemical/safety lab testing initiated or referenced
☐ Packaging and labeling checked against final artwork and compliance requirements
FAI Report Review
☐ Inspector credentials and accreditation confirmed
☐ Dimensional results reported in full, not summarized as pass/fail only
☐ Defects classified as critical/major/minor with photos
☐ Standard cited for each safety test performed
☐ Disposition recommendation clearly stated
After FAI
☐ Corrective actions documented for any flagged issues
☐ Fixes re-verified before mass production is authorized
☐ Approved FAI report and physical sample retained as the reference standard for PSI and re-orders

Frequently Asked Questions
Is FAI required for every toy order, or just new products?
FAI is most critical for new products, new tooling, a new factory, or a significant design change. Re-orders on unchanged tooling with an established, trusted factory can sometimes rely on a lighter verification, but any of those four triggers should prompt a fresh FAI.
Can my factory in Vietnam or Indonesia run FAI themselves?
Some can, and for a proven vendor on a repeat order it’s a reasonable option. For a first program with a new factory, independent third-party verification is the safer call, since the factory’s quality system rigor is the exact thing FAI is meant to test.
How much does FAI cost compared to pre-shipment inspection?
Both are typically priced per man-day by third-party firms, in the same general range as standard PSI, though FAI often takes a full day or more given the depth of dimensional and material verification involved. The cost is small relative to the cost of discovering the same problem after mass production is complete.
Does FAI replace safety and compliance lab testing?
No. FAI should incorporate or reference the required chemical and mechanical safety testing for your target market, but formal lab testing (ASTM F963, EN 71, CPSIA) is typically conducted by an accredited lab and should be initiated at the FAI stage, not held until pre-shipment.
What’s the single biggest mistake first-time brands make with FAI in this region?
Approving a hand-built pre-production sample and treating that approval as sufficient, then skipping verification once actual production tooling starts running. The sample and the first article off production tooling are not the same thing, and the gap between them is where most first-order defects originate.
